In this special Symphony Storytime series, the power of music and the beauty of storytelling are perfectly combined to bring a beloved fable to life. Enjoy live music presented by musicians of the Orlando Philharmonic Orchestra along with narration as we celebrate the wonderful art of Jon J Muth. Featuring classic works presented by our string family, students will watch and listen as the violin, viola, and cello help to accentuate the beautiful lessons in The Three Questions​.

The Three Questions​, written and illustrated by Jon J Muth, is based on a short story by Leo Tolstoy. “When is the best time to do things? Who is the most important one? What is the right thing to do?” A young boy named Nikolai searches for answers to these questions in his quest to become a better person. He consults his friends and a wise old turtle. In the story, Nikolai is led to find the answers within himself.
